Interscholastic Program Coordinator
This position is responsible for performing tasks related to the interscholastic program and assisting the Athletic Director in coordinating, facilitating, supervising programs that help to achieve the School District's objectives by promoting standards of excellence. Functions adhere to and function under the constitution and the by-laws of the PIAA and enforces the policies of the Lancaster-Lebanon League and the School District.
Coordinate game preparation as game manager to assigned interscholastic contests which could include junior high football games, junior high volleyball games, junior basketball games, junior high wrestling matches, and junior track and field meets. Maintain effective crowd control. Coordinate emergency responses during assigned events. Set up and tear down fields for assigned sporting events. Perform other tasks as appropriate.
This position accomplishes most of its tasks through diversified operating procedures. Internal contacts include the Board and district employees. External contacts include outside organizations, parents and the community.
Minimum Requirements:
A high school diploma or equivalent is required. Experience with athletics is preferred.
Special
Skills:
Strong athletic, leadership and organizational skills. Must have excellent interpersonal skills always using tact and diplomacy. Confidentiality is essential. Able to deal with emergency/crisis situations at game events.
Physical/Mental/Environmental:
Physically active, standing and walking for extended periods of time. Occasional bending, crouching, twisting, reaching and grasping. Some lifting, up to 35 pounds. Able to receive and deliver detailed information through written and oral communications. Able to function at a high level in a fast-paced work environment. Able to work 1-on-1, in small groups and in large groups of students and colleagues.
Able to observe and manage individuals in multiple school settings.
